Step 1
Preheat oven to 180°C/160°C fan forced. Line 2 x baking trays with baking paper.
Step 2
Cream butter and sugar in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with a paddle attachment until creamy. Beat in egg, juice and rind and food colouring if using. At the lowest setting beat in flour until combined.
Step 3
Take heaped teaspoons of mixture and roll into balls, then roll in icing sugar and place on trays 3cm apart, repeat with remaining mixture.
Step 4
Bake trays of biscuits for 15-18 minutes or until crisp but not coloured. Dust with more icing sugar straight out of the oven. Allow to cool on the tray for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
